The adsorption of Bis (2-ethylhexyl) phthalate (DEHP) on the carbon adsorbents (Chezacarb S and Chezacarb SH) and polymer adsorbent on basis of polypropylene with polyethylene (Reo Fb) was studied. Efficiency of DEHP adsorption (concentration DEHP to 10 g.L, concentration of the adsorbents 1.7 g.L) was more then 99.9 %. The inhibition of corrosion on mild steel in 1M H2SO4 by a heterocyclic compound namely cefuroxime axetil has been studied by weight loss, potentiodynamic polarization and electrochemical impedance spectroscopy methods. The adsorption characters of the inhibitor on mild steel, free energy change and energy of activation of the inhibition process have been calculated from the results. The inhibi...

Background and Objectives: Phenol is a toxic and persistent substance in the environment. The aim of this study was to evaluate the performance of silica aerogel synthesized using sodium silicate in the adsorption of phenol from aqueous solutions.
